Females have one-of-a-kind wellness events, such as maternity, giving birth, and menopause, that may influence the urinary system system and the surrounding muscular tissues. The pelvic floor muscles that support the bladder, urethra, uterus (womb), and bowels may become weaker or harmed. When the muscular tissues that support the urinary system are weak, the muscle mass in the urinary tract must work tougher to hold urine till you prepare to pee. This extra stress or stress on the bladder and urethra can cause urinary incontinence or leak. Inability to identify pelvic floor muscles or otherwise exercising correctly may be one of the most common factor for bad end results with PFME. For patients with problem recognizing the correct muscles, supplementary treatments can help those to execute PFME appropriately. When analyzing pelvic flooring muscular tissue toughness, clinicians ought to utilize three criteria (Brink et al., 1989). Note the outcomes of the quantity of pressure or stamina of the contraction and the variety of seconds that the supervisor feels the muscle contraction. If the individual has an over active pelvic floor muscle, the degree should be noted. Overactive pelvic flooring muscular tissue is specified as no relaxing or having when relaxation is required, such as micturition (Messelink et al., 2005).
